Turnitin is an anti-plagiarism tool that has been widely used by educational institutions to detect plagiarism in student writing. However, with the rise of AI-generated writing, Turnitin is facing new challenges in detecting plagiarism. AI-generated writing is becoming increasingly popular among students, as it allows them to create high-quality content without putting in much effort. This has made it difficult for Turnitin to differentiate between original and AI-generated writing, leading to varying results.
AI-generated writing is a form of automated content creation that uses machine learning algorithms to generate text. These algorithms are trained on large datasets of text, allowing them to learn the patterns and structures of language. This enables them to create high-quality content that is often indistinguishable from human-written content. However, this also means that AI-generated writing can be used to cheat in academic writing, as students can use it to create essays and assignments without putting in any effort.
Turnitin attempts to detect AI-generated writing by analyzing the language and structure of the text. It looks for patterns and inconsistencies that are indicative of automated content creation. For example, it may look for repetitive phrases or sentences that are identical to other parts of the text. It may also look for unusual sentence structures or vocabulary that is not typical of human-written content.
However, detecting AI-generated writing is not always straightforward. Some AI algorithms are designed to mimic human writing so closely that they are almost impossible to detect. This means that Turnitin may flag some legitimate student writing as plagiarism, while missing some instances of AI-generated writing.
To address this issue, Turnitin is constantly updating its algorithms to improve its ability to detect AI-generated writing. It is also working with educational institutions to develop policies and guidelines for dealing with AI-generated writing. For example, some institutions require students to submit their work in a format that makes it easier to detect AI-generated writing, such as plain text or PDF.
In conclusion, Turnitin is facing new challenges in detecting plagiarism due to the rise of AI-generated writing. While it attempts to detect automated content creation by analyzing language and structure, it is not always successful in differentiating between original and AI-generated writing. However, Turnitin is working to improve its algorithms and collaborate with educational institutions to develop policies and guidelines for dealing with this issue.
